STRATEGY

Whether for organizations, programs, or grantmaking, good strategy development is critical for deciding where to direct attention and resources initially, and how to engage in learning to support ongoing adaptation. We help you develop a vision for the long-term and explore pathways for how you might get there. 

REFLECTION & LEARNING

Reflection is the intentional practice of pausing to deliberately learn, re-examine our assumptions, build shared understanding, and document key decision points. We guide you through reflection and learning practices to help you make better-informed strategic decisions.

FORESIGHT

As part of your strategy process or in between strategy cycles, it's important to learn from what has and hasn’t worked in the past and probe forward to see how your strategy will be ready for what the future brings. We help you design, prepare, and adapt your work for what is coming, not just what exists today.

GRANTMAKING

Effective grantmaking requires significant up front time and effort. During crunch periods or when program staff are on leave, we can provide extra capacity and help by conducting due diligence, reviewing proposals, creating assessment rubrics, and communicating with prospective grantees. After the grant, we can help by reviewing grantee reports and summarizing impact across portfolios.

BOARD, ORGANIZATIONAL & TEAM CULTURE

If you haven't figured out how to row together, it's hard to move towards your north star. We help you identify challenges, strengthen collaboration muscles, and build effective organizations where people feel valued and seen. We are skilled at building communities of practice to support organizational learning needs and helping leadership engage productively with their boards. 

EVALUATION & RESEARCH

Evaluation can help you get an external perspective on what changes are happening in your ecosystem and how your work is contributing to that. We are skilled at participatory and mixed methods evaluations that incorporate both qualitative and quantitative data. We can also help you with a variety of research needs, from donor research, to needs assessments, to system mapping.
